Output 7de8ccc4ff66fa73b0cf7805ddfa9824d948f988425b423b1ee41e1202c03db7:79

value
10063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21c0d9972dd054148e950a421374364bd5e1d9a9 OP_EQUAL
address
34mVFKmsKRqyqkZVLZMYKMfvLMQddqzhQ6
transaction
7de8ccc4ff66fa73b0cf7805ddfa9824d948f988425b423b1ee41e1202c03db7
confirmations
515836
spent
true